Implementation Manager

PEOPLEASE, LLC - Tampa, FL

Apply Now

Job Description

POSITION SUMMARY PEOPLEASE is looking for a qualified Implementation Specialist-Team Lead to join our team. The purpose of the Implementation Department is to manage new and existing clients to ensure their onboarding process goes smoothly. Implementation Specialist-Team Lead role with the company is to support the Implementation Team, as well as other parts of the organization. Working with other member of the department and organization to provide support to our new clients in the implementation department. Some of the responsibilities will include, but not limited to, supervising a team of Implementation Consultants, auditing of new client set up and payrolls, escalation point for client issues and keeping the Implementation Manager aware of client issues. Partnering and collaborating with PEO clients with the objective of producing accurate, compliant, and timely delivered results. Liaise with PEOPLEASE cross-functional departments to address and support new clients. Assist with new product roll-out, support Implementation unit with day-to-day system support. An ideal candidate will have the ability to manage and execute the coordination of multiple projects within required timeframes and expectations; demonstrated excellence in communication skills; be able to inform both orally and in writing; working knowledge of Microsoft Office products. Demonstrate the ability to perform detail-oriented tasks; interact, coordinate, follow up, and effectively communicate with Implementation team members, regional teams, Senior Management, and Third-Party Administrators. Candidate must be a self-starter with the ability to function as a remote employee in a distributed work team. 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IESReas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. Supervise a team of Implementation Consultants as well as, at times, act as Implementation Consultant for larger enterprise clients as needed Manage sales to services transition process to set goals for the projects according to the strategic objectives of Client and Company Excellent Verbal and written communication skills with the ability to influence at all levels of customer engagement Provides daily and/or weekly briefings to the Implementation Manager on the status of their Implementation Consultants clients and high exposure issues arising during the new client implementation process Builds quality relationships with sales and service to meet quality standards. Participates in recurring Implementation progress status meeting Ensures all accounts are transitioned appropriately to payroll operations Assesses current processes and makes recommendations to the Implementation Manager Client interaction and problem resolution Uses tools and standards to consistently produce error free results in a timely manner Review and mentor Implementation Consultants in new process and system changes Maintain, enhance, and broaden knowledge and skills of software applications and industry practices. Develop Project Plans, create Milestones Report / KPIs , using tools and documentation in accordance with PMI standards Be a process-focused, creative thinker who can handle multiple workstreams and support multiple consultants at one time Enhance Implementation Methodology to accelerate our kick-off and time-to-live, within multi-product engagement. Continuously seeks ways to enhance overall efficiency and productivity of procedures and people Bring Strong Gap Analysis and Risk Mitigation skills to the implementation experience where needed, assuring proactive behaviors are followed Ensure project operations and activities adhere to legal guidelines and internal policies M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S (K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ES) BS/BA degree preferred 4 or more years of experience working in or supporting a multi-client and multi-state HR environment. Experience in Payroll Processing Systems (PrismHR System strongly preferred). Professional Employer Organization (PEO) experience is ideal Flexible and able to prioritize projects and tasks. Proficient project management skills with a demonstrated track record of success leading key initiatives from start to finish. Ability to communicate effectively at all levels within the organization and clearly articulate business needs to internal partners and business vendors. Ability to build relationships of trust with new and existing clients and constantly add value and credibility to a service model. Outstanding knowledge of data analysis, reporting and budgeting Working knowledge of MS office and project management software (e.g. MS Project etc.) A business acumen with a strategic ability Excellent organizational and leadership skills An analytical mindset with great problem-solving abilities Excellent client-facing and internal communication skills Ability to conduct business in an ethical manner Excellent written and verbal communication skills Travel may be required up to 25% of the time.
